Coverage: The Unseen Essential
For that cozy city-dwelling trio, coverage might not be a huge concern if they rarely venture out. If their home address is covered, they’re likely golden. But for that geographically diverse family? Coverage becomes a major player. Imagine your oldest heading off to college in a different city for nine months, then returning home for summers. You’ll want to ensure both locations, plus Aunt Mildred’s winter retreat, are well within the network’s reach. It’s about staying connected, no matter where life takes you.
Budget: More Than Just a Number
Most of us assume that bundling lines automatically means saving money. And hey, that’s often the big selling point, right? “Add a line, pay just a little more!” But here’s where it gets tricky. Many larger carriers have stipulations – you might need a minimum number of lines or a certain data threshold to even qualify for their “family” rates. That same city-dwelling family who relies heavily on Wi-Fi might find their bill actually increasing if they’re forced into a plan with four unlimited lines they don’t need. Thankfully, there are carriers that allow you to start with just two lines and, crucially, let you tailor the data amounts for each person. Plus, they make it easy to adjust as your needs evolve.
Individual Needs: Data, Data Everywhere?
Speaking of data, let’s get real: how much do you actually use? More importantly, how much does each person in your family consume? It’s rarely a uniform amount. Why would you want to share a data pool when everyone’s usage is so different? That 50GB per person might sound generous, until your budding TikTok star goes on a theme park spree and burns through half of it in a week. Paying for unlimited data for everyone when only one or two truly need it seems… inefficient. It makes far more sense to equip each family member with the data they actually require, avoiding those dreaded overages.
Features: The Little Extras That Count
Beyond the basics, don’t overlook the plan’s features. Unlimited talk and text are pretty standard these days, but what about 5G access? Or perhaps a mobile hotspot is a must-have for your workflow or travels? Do you have family abroad in Mexico or Canada you’d like to keep in touch with without incurring extra charges? And for sheer convenience, a user-friendly mobile app that lets you monitor and manage your plan with a few taps, rather than lengthy phone calls, can be a game-changer. It’s about finding a plan that not only connects you but also simplifies your life.
